The low voltage caps in the power supply and inverter fail because they are subjected to very high frequency transients, which the must absorb. As they age the ESR rises. As a resukt they heat up, which accelerates the aging process.
The large 450 V cap is filtering a 160 - 320 volt DC voltage pulsing at 120 Hz. It doesn't have to absorb any transients, so they last much longer.
